MCA has a full range of college
preparatory Science curriculum. These courses are involves
interactive teaching, lecture, labs, hands-on learning
and field trips. Teaching staff make every efforts to
create inter-disciplinary connections to make learning
relevant to the student. Our emphasis throughout the
high school years is graduate students that understand
thoroughly the issues involved in the creation / evolution
debate.
Physical Science This
course will cover the normal topic of any Physical Science
course, but the emphasis will be on Geology. Components
of both Evolution and Creation will be taught and compared
according to the Scientific Method. Units on Mt. St
Helens, Grand Canyon and Mt Monadnock are special projects
though out the year.
Bio: MCA teaches a traditional
Biology course. Dissection are still an exciting part
of the course. Evidence for the origin of life is considered
form both Evolution and Creation.
Physics and Chemistry:
Both these courses are required for our college bound
students. Full labs are included in both courses.
Environmental Science: Environmental
Science is the third science requirement for students
enrolled in the General or Business tracks. These course
investigate the validity of environmental claims and
proposes Biblical solutions to each problem. The course
involves the investigation and construction of a number
of different environment. Field trips are an important
part of this course. See Outdoor
Learning link.
